Job Description

Responsibilities



Basic Purpose

Serves as communications expert to execute integrated communications strategies for NV Energy social media, customer and stakeholder communications, internal communications, and media. Develops digital content to visually support understanding of the company’s priorities and goals. Improves perception, understanding and overall reputation of the company with key internal and external audiences, promoting key business priorities. Develops creative strategies and content to increase brand recognition, support business units and influence company perception to increase positive customer satisfaction outcomes.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

Supports development and execution of digital story telling providing relevant, timely and consistent messages through the company’s communications platforms. Collaborates with internal teams to develop accurate and comprehensive content with the corporate communications team, external marketing consultants and other teams including community and government relations, economic development and major accounts.

Captures high-quality images and videos for company events, employee events and utility project milestones. Edits and produces video content for social media, websites, customer communications, training materials, presentations and advertising campaigns. Uses graphic design and motion graphics tools to enhance video and photo content. Edits, maintains and archives a digital media library Develops creative communications strategies and content to increase brand recognition, support business units and influence company perception to increase positive customer satisfaction outcomes.

Ensures all compliance aspects of position are known and followed; understands and complies with all policies, codes, and regulations applicable to position and company.

Performs related duties as assigned.

Requirements



Essential Education, Skills, and Environment (example below)

Education and Work Experience
Bachelor’s degree from an accredited school in journalism, marketing, communications, public relations, or related field from an accredited school and 1-3 years of related work experience in a communications environment.

Candidates that do not possess a bachelor’s degree must have a minimum of 5 years of related work experience in a communications environment.

Specialized Knowledge and Skills
Demonstrated knowledge of:

  • Photography, videography and editing
  • Communication principles, theory and change management
  • Digital media strategy and execution for social media, presentations and website content
  • camera equipment and sound recording.

Demonstrated skills such as:

  • Excellent writer and editor
  • Analytical, proactive and strong communicator through multiple channels.
  • Flexible and thrives in a fast-paced work environment with competing priorities and deadlines.

Equipment and Applications
PCs, word processing, spreadsheet and database software.


Work Environment and Physical Demands

General office environment. No special physical demands required.

Compensation



Annual Salary: $68,300 (Min) to $80,300 (Mid); Up to 10% Short Term Incentive Plan target opportunity at the discretion of the company. This is a non-represented position.
